I did play around with a shareware product in the past spritemaker, i think. It is completely free and it is suitable for creating all kinds of applications for business, industry, education and entertainment where does just basic come from. Select all sprite creator graphic commands save extension. It isnt time to work on the fine details yet again, mask and hands just start giving yourself anchors for the coloring. A basic understanding of objectoriented python is helpful as well. Full set of basic commands sprite basic is easy to learn, it is indeed, the easiest tool around to write games. Set the sprite to loop through its animations playsprite balloonsballoonsetup. If you just need to declutter your view, commandoptionh will hide all the other. Look in the help file for the section on sprite animation.
Physics will allow sprites to move with more realism with just a few simple commands. It is good programming practice, the manual opines, to number lines in increments of 10in case. Commands are useful if you want to extend the list of commands which you can access from the project explorer pane on the right side. It also provides a succinct overview of the few things you really need to know when you are just getting started. Long story short, im looking for a lowcost spritemaker. Easily create sprite coordinate scripts in the no plugin script editor for any game engine or programming language. The command also requires the sprites name and a value for the frame count. Hangn out and messing with basic on an ios device is like sitn aside of time and thinkn about just how cool its been to be around these last 50 years. For some reason, my compiled executable did not have the execute bit set. When reporting, it is important to provide as much information as possible about the system, version of the application and the situation in which the bug occurs, etc. But im wondering if theres a better program specifically designed for making sprites, and sprite basic is easy to learn, it is indeed, the easiest tool around to write games. Programming on ipad with smart basic macrumors forums. In this simple example, the inputs to the blocks are constant values, but if an input.
All you need is what you already have ipad or iphone plus knowledge of most popular and simplest programming language basic. But im wondering if theres a better program specifically designed for making sprites, and sprite sheet. Added server commands to edit menu to manage network communication over. However, it isnt always the best way to control movement. If you just need to declutter your view, commandoptionh will hide all the other apps in the background, letting you focus on. Smart basic is an extension of very popular basic programming language. This mac download was scanned by our antivirus and was rated as safe. Some are more like mac, some are more like windows. In the previous version of scratch loaded on the computer i could select a group of code blocks on one sprite and drag them onto another sprite to copy them.
With all of these software tools, you have everything you need to effectively manage your small business. Liberty basic lb is a commercial computer programming language and integrated. Sprite monkey is the smallest and fastest sprite editor without sacrificing features. How can i copy script from one sprite onto another. In your computers finder mac os x or file explorer windows, place your. Cant you just track your sprite objects in a list instead.
Liberty basic lb is a commercial computer programming language and integrated development environment ide. It has an interpreter, developed in smalltalk, which recognizes its own dialect of the basic programming language. Nov, 20 in the previous version of scratch loaded on the computer i could select a group of code blocks on one sprite and drag them onto another sprite to copy them. Smart basic programs can be published in app store as a standalone applications using smart basic sdk for xcode. You can right click from the commands pane to generate the basic commands. Pc basic starts in direct mode, a 1980sstyle interface operated by executing basic commands directly. They also allow the programmer to refer to other lines of the program in certain commands, just like youve done here with the goto command, which directs the program back to line 10. This is the one of most basic way to support an open source project. Additional chipmunk basic macintosh specific commands and functions. I initiated this fork in 2016 to keep an archive of the last gpl commit for software preservation, and for easy access for potential new maintainers that would bring it further while reinforcing its gpl nature by lack of a cla. On windows, this is usually a folder with your user name, located under c. Mac has the dock with icons in it representing various apps. Apr 16, 20 video to show how to create sprite sheet from gif file. By default, pcbasic looks for programs in your home folder.
Liberty basic comes with freeform, which is written in liberty basic. Now i was strongly encouraged to finally rename the. Here is a very simple demo of the concept just to get us started. A primer on game programming in python real python. Mac keyboard shortcuts by pressing certain key combinations, you can do things that normally need a mouse, trackpad, or other input device. Best way to make sprites other than photoshop artist corner. Sprite basic is an editor combined with a high level programming language along. But with its full set of basic commands along with its dedicated libraries sprite basic offers everything best game authoring and game maker tools permits to do in a complicated way, just it is simple, straightforward and fun to learn. Just basic is a simplified version of our liberty basic software. Liberty basic can run all just basic code, plus it has many enhancements and benefits over just basic. If you are used to working in 3d, sprites are essentially just standard textures but. For this purpose applesoft basic has two commands, vtab row and htab column, which take a row and column to move the cursor to.
In macos catalina the default shell will change to zsh and in time this page will be updated to include that. Apr 06, 2008 commands are useful if you want to extend the list of commands which you can access from the project explorer pane on the right side. You can then press shiftcommandz to redo, reversing the undo command. Theyre all different, but its the same basic concept. It uses just basic all examples also compatible with liberty basic to teach the fundamentals of programming.
I started working in october 20 in my ultrasecret project and the version 0. With smart basic you can make your own programs directly on the ios device. Cut the selected item and copy it to the clipboard commandc. For those of you who are born after that period, those were basic interpreters that came with or ran on computers from the 1980s or thereabouts. So in order to print something starting on third line from top of the screen, at the leftmost position, you set cursor position with vtab 3.
A sprite sheet is a single image that combines many smaller ones. Apr 03, 2010 app integration commands integrate with cool programs on all platforms. That should be all it takes to get your batari basic compiler up and running. Arduino objects offer blocks for the basic microcontroller functionalities, analog. Benefit from a wealth of material in the lb newsletter. The source code of the finished sprite animation generator which well be building is available on github, as well as the source code of the original. Steam community guide a basic introduction to sprite. To use a keyboard shortcut, press and hold one or more modifier keys and then press the last key of the shortcut. Find a sprite similar to the size or pose you want to copy. Supported features include applescript, graphics, sprites, sound, speech.
Rectangles are so heavily used that there is a special rect class just to handle them. How to create a 2d game with python and the arcade library. Quick sprites simplifies the creation and maintenance of css sprite sheets that enable you to optimize your websites. Free basic compilers, interpreters and development environment. I was excited to see that a second edition of jerry fords programming book was recently released. Web help desk, dameware remote support, patch manager, servu ftp, and engineers toolset. Full set of basic commands sprite basic is easy to learn, it is. Without mac or necessity to know objective c language. There are twelve input type shapes, plus three mutually exclusive categories, listed in addition to the basic.
A value of 1 will cause the sprite to cycle through all of its images in the reverse order from. Those commands can literally be anything such as snippets of code that you reuse. Command description evernote clip current page with evernote tubesock download video with tubesock mac integration commands a lot of mac programs allow easy integration with browsers by allowing for urls like tweetie. App integration commands integrate with cool programs on all platforms. This means that the first sprite sprite 0 is activated using. In which i describe how to create a sprite in your program, how to manipulate its position, how to introduce physics into your program, how to. Applescript programmingbasic commands wikibooks, open. The intellivision being created in 1979 just around the same time basic exploded as a general purpose microcomputer language, what would be more natural than a basic compiler. To install pygame on your platform, use the appropriate pip command. Download the latest version of chipmunk basic for mac basic interpreter. Buy sprite basic 2 programming language microsoft store.
Power64 commodore c64 emulator for the apple macinosh. I am going to display a sprite without using the c128 mode. If you re in to breaking lines, this is the place to do it. Moving the alien a small number of pixels every frame will cause it to slide across the. Liberty basic will automatically cycle through the image list for a sprite, if given the cyclesprite command. If you just cant stand learning a modern programming language, and you. The script below shows how you can use arcades drawing commands to do this. The 10 and the 20, the manual explains, are line numbers. The term basic, an acronym for beginners allpurpose symbolic instruction code, actually describes a whole plethora of computer languages, not all of which are actually compatible with each other. Sprite basic is easy to learn, it is indeed, the easiest tool around to write games. I cant seem to find how to do this in the new online version of the program.
In future postings we will explain and enhance the way this works. Does liberty basic come with a visual gui builder like vb. Jul 31, 2016 it guides you through providing a gui for a commandline utility. Quickly edit your sprite sheetstrip, aka texture atlas, in a simple uncluttered user interface. Libresprite fork of the last gplv2 commit to aseprite. A value of 1 will cause the sprite to cycle through all images in its list from first listed to last listed.
Because it includes source code you can examine it. Best way to make sprites other than photoshop artist. For linux, unix, mac you will need to build the program. But with its full set of basic commands along with its dedicated libraries sprite basic offers everything best game authoring and game maker tools permits to do in a complicated way. I can suggest you to make your programs directly on your ios device. You can find this folder in windows explorer by typing %userprofile% in the address bar. The open command opens communication with a device, which can be a disk file. Nothing against using photoshop, but making sprites isnt really what photoshop is designed for. Liberty basic permits strings of millions of characters so this is not a problem. The bit pattern at d015 gets and sets what sprites are enabled, just as it does on the commodore 128, but on the commodore 128 we also have basic commands for this. Heres a basic runthrough of how to turn your drawing into pixel art using some photoshop or gimp tricks. Jump to amazons link here is the table of contents.
The qb64 project is already in use in both educational and professional contexts and has an active and helpful user community. Nov 26, 2014 set the sprite to loop through its animations playsprite balloonsballoonsetup. You can open a window and create simple drawings with just a few lines of code. Nobody showed up which is not surprising as aseprite had virtually no code contributors due to its cla. The first universal release command line tool worked fine for me, but the. Pc basic is an interpreter for gw basic, advanced basic basica or ibm basic from the old ibm pc computers, catridge basic from the ibm pcjr and tandy gwbasic. Device is a parameter representing the resources to be opened. Jan 20, 2016 sprite monkey is the smallest and fastest sprite editor without sacrificing features.
This will define the behavior of the sprite based off the keys that are pressed. When used to open a window, you supply a caption to be displayed in the windows title bar as this parameter. Paste the contents of the clipboard into the current document or app. The command also requires the sprite s name and a value for the frame count. I did play around with a shareware product in the past sprite maker, i think. Built in monitordebugger for an inside view of c64 code. Nov 16, 2019 in some versions of basic this is only useful for small lists of information because of string size limitations of 255. But if youre going to write a tool for scripting programs or even a small applescript program, youre going to need to learn to do more than to make the computer beep. There is no menu, nor are there any of the visual clues that weve come to expect of modern software.
610 1398 1537 596 727 1571 1081 840 679 134 637 137 745 109 1376 1501 1495 1621 1295 650 123 1104 198 747 1636 261 678 853 910 543 906 554 1564 1112 238 874 1159 989 966 741 921 460 361